Bellanova (BLLN) holder Shan Sakakibara files to sell 4,000 Class A shares

(Neutral)
(Neutral)
Form Type
144

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Shan Sakakibara filed to sell Class A shares of BLLN. The planned sale covers 4,000 Class A shares held at Fidelity Brokerage Services, with an aggregate market value of $560,840.00 as of an indicated reference price on NASDAQ. The filing also lists prior sales of Class A shares during the past three months, including three separate 8,000‑share transactions on June 8, 2026, June 24, 2026, and July 9, 2026, with aggregate values of $785,800.00, $880,000.00, and $1,000,000.00, respectively.

Form 144 regulatory
"144: Securities To Be Sold"
Form 144 is a document that investors must file with the government when they plan to sell a large number of shares of a company's stock. It helps ensure transparency so everyone knows how many shares are being sold and when, which can impact the stock's price.
Pre-IPO financial
"Class A | 01/07/2019 | Pre-IPO | Issuer"
Pre-IPO describes the stage when a privately held company offers shares or commitments to investors before its initial public offering. For investors, pre-IPO deals can provide a chance to buy equity at lower prices—like getting into a house before it goes on the market—but they come with higher uncertainty, limited ability to sell quickly, and the risk that the public listing may be delayed, changed, or never occur.
